The socks5 proxy server, as an effective network privacy tool, is widely used to prevent network monitoring and firewall restrictions. However, with the development of firewall technologies, bypassing these restrictions has become increasingly complex. This article will explore the effectiveness of socks5 proxy servers in firewall bypass, analyzing their advantages, disadvantages, and potential challenges during use.
A Socks5 proxy is a widely used proxy protocol designed to forward client requests to a target server. Unlike traditional HTTP proxies, Socks5 supports a variety of protocol types, including TCP and UDP traffic, making it more adaptable across various network applications. The main features of Socks5 include support for authentication, enhanced security, and broader traffic type support.
A firewall is a core component of network security, filtering network traffic to protect businesses and individuals from malicious attacks or unauthorized access. With technological advancements, firewalls have become more powerful, utilizing techniques like Deep Packet Inspection (DPI) and content-based filtering to identify and block various types of network access, including the use of proxy servers.
The Socks5 proxy works by forwarding network requests through an intermediary server, thereby hiding the client's real IP address. Since Socks5 can transmit various types of traffic, it has stronger bypass capabilities compared to other types of proxies. The main advantages of Socks5 in firewall bypass are:
1. Support for Multiple Protocols: Socks5 can handle both TCP and UDP traffic, making it capable of bypassing many firewalls that only recognize HTTP or HTTPS traffic.
2. Enhanced Privacy Protection: Through sock s5 proxies, users’ IP addresses are hidden, making it more difficult for firewalls to track users' online activities.
3. Prevention of DNS Leaks: Socks5 can prevent DNS requests from being sent directly to local networks, reducing the risk of detection by firewalls.
While Socks5 proxies have certain advantages in bypassing firewalls, they are not foolproof. As network security technologies continue to advance, more and more firewalls are able to detect and block Socks5 traffic. Some challenges users may encounter with Socks5 proxies include:
1. Detection of Socks5 Traffic: Some advanced firewalls can detect Socks5 traffic through DPI techniques and block it.
2. Speed and Stability Issues: Using Socks5 proxies may slow down network connections, especially when using public proxy servers, affecting both stability and speed.
3. Insufficient Anonymity: Although Socks5 hides users' IP addresses, it doesn't provide encryption protection like a VPN. Therefore, without additional precautions, Socks5 use may still expose some of the user's identity information.
To increase the success rate of bypassing firewalls with Socks5 proxies, users can employ the following strategies:
1. Use Obfuscation Techniques: By obfuscating Socks5 traffic, it can be disguised as regular HTTPS or HTTP traffic, thus avoiding detection by firewalls.
2. Choose High-Quality Proxy Servers: High-quality Socks5 proxies typically offer better anonymity and greater firewall bypass capabilities, so selecting a reputable proxy provider is crucial.
3. Regularly Change IP Addresses: Firewalls may blacklist certain IP addresses, so regularly changing IP addresses can effectively prevent blocking.
Socks5 proxy servers are effective in bypassing firewalls, particularly in handling multi-protocol traffic and offering enhanced privacy protection. However, they are not invincible, and with the advancement of firewall technologies, Socks5 proxies face growing challenges. Therefore, users should combine other security measures, such as obfuscation techniques and regular IP address changes, to increase the chances of successfully bypassing firewalls.